Adm takes action against erring brick kiln owners at Budgam

Budgam: District Administration Budgam has taken action against erring brick kiln owners at Budgam.

Acting upon the instructions of Deputy Commissioner (DC) Budgam, Shahbaz Ahmed Mirza, the Additional Deputy Commissioner (ADC) Budgam today along with officials of Revenue, Municipality, Police and Geology & Mining conducted a surprise visit of various brick kiln units operating in the district which were allegedly selling bricks at exorbitant rates.

Pertinent to mention here that DC Budgam vide his office order dated 21 August, 2020 had fixed rate of bricks as 21000 per 3000 bricks including all taxes except transportation.

The ADC instructed to arrest 05 guilty persons associated with various brick kilns namely Gh. Hussain Wani 71-T, Mohammad Ashraf Bhat  105, Mohammad Jaffer 71-P, Ali Mohammad  Rather 705, Shabir Ahmad 71-P. The ADC imposed a spot penalty against the violators, seized 3 vehicles and said that strict action as per law shall follow.

An FIR No. 211/2021 dated 15 July, 2021 under section 188 of IPC and 15, 21 of Brick Kiln Act was also registered in the police station Budgam against the violators.

Meanwhile, DC Budgam has once again warned the erring brick kiln owners to refrain from overcharging and sale of sub standard material. The DC categorically said that no brick kiln owner shall be permitted to overcharge at exorbitant rates.

The DC Budgam appealed general public to approach his office or office of ADC, SDM or Tehsildar concerned, to register a complaint if any, against those brick kiln owners who are violating government approved  rates.
